Step 1: Assessing Your Eligibility and Understanding the Divorce Process

Before initiating the divorce process, it's essential to determine your eligibility, considering factors such as residency requirements, grounds for divorce, and the division of assets. Understanding the divorce process, including the role of mediators, lawyers, and judges, can help you navigate the system more effectively.

Step 2: Gathering Essential Documents and Creating a Divorce Plan

Gathering essential documents, such as financial records, tax returns, and property deeds, is crucial in preparing for the divorce process. Creating a comprehensive divorce plan, outlining the division of assets, debts, and custody arrangements, can help you stay organized and focused throughout the process.

Step 3: Filing for Divorce and Negotiating a Settlement

Once you have completed the first two steps, you can proceed to file for divorce in Illinois. Working with a lawyer or mediator can help you navigate the filing process and negotiate a fair settlement, considering factors such as spousal support, child custody, and property division.
